Rudrawaram

Rudrawaram is a village located in Sedam taluka of Gulbarga district in Karnataka, India. It is situated 20km away from sub-district headquarter Sedam (tehsildar office) and 72km away from district headquarter Gulbarga. As per 2009 stats, Jakanpalli is the gram panchayat of Rudrawaram village.

About Rudrawaram

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Rudrawaram is 620540. The village spans a total geographical area of 110.03 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 585222. Sedam is nearest town to Rudrawaram village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 20km away.

When it comes to local governance, Rudrawaram village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Sedam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Kalaburagi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Rudrawaram

Below is a concise population overview of Rudrawaram as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 149 69 80
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 23 6 17
Scheduled Castes (SC) 104 45 59
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 64 33 31
Illiterate Population 85 36 49

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Rudrawaram village:

  • The total population of Rudrawaram village is around 149, including approximately 69 males and 80 females, with a sex ratio of 1159 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 23 children aged 0–6 years in Rudrawaram village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Rudrawaram village has 104 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Rudrawaram village is about 42.95%, with male literacy at 47.83% and female literacy at 38.75%.
  • There are around 28 households in Rudrawaram village.

Connectivity of Rudrawaram

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Rudrawaram. As per the 2011 stats, Rudrawaram had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
